Özet

The aim of this work is the preparation and properties of polymethacrylamide/Na-montmorillonite nanocomposites. These materials were synthesized from free-radical polymerization of methacrylamide and montmorillonite using benzoyl peroxide. Nanocomposites were characterized with Fourier transform infrared spectroscopy, X-ray diffraction, scanning electron microscopy, thermal analysis. X-ray and thermal analysis confirmed intercalated structure of the new nanocomposite materials, The thermal decomposition temperatures of nanocomposites were found to be higher than that of pure polymethacrylamide and thermally degradation rate decreased, The morphology of the composites has been studied using scanning electron microscopy and the particle size distribution of nanocomposites was measured. Also, water uptake properties of nanocomposites were studied. (C) 2005 Elsevier B.V. All rights reserved.
